Mild spoilers ahead for Suicide Squad. Don't read further or watch the above video unless you don't mind being spoiled from a fun surprise!

Toward the beginning of Suicide Squad we're introduced to the team, and a surprise guest shows up. When we find out how Captain Boomerang was apprehended, we see some lightning and a red blur, and then see him standing there in full costume. It's The Flash, Barry Allen, played by Ezra Miller, as was leaked on the production notes yesterday. We'll leave the details to the screen as to what he said and did next.

Funny thing is, it wasn't just a surprise for fans going to see the movie - it was a surprise to Jai Courtney, who was in the scene as Boomerang.

"I didn't know he was in the movie until I saw the movie! True!" Courtney told Comicbook.com during an interview in New York. "It's funny, because I look back on it and think, 'ya f***in' moron, of course that's what was happening!' But even shooting that [scene], it didn't occur to me. It wasn't so prescriptive in the script. That was a little gem they were keeping, and rightly so, I understand why they'd want to protect that."

So despite sharing screentime, Jai Courtney and Ezra Miller did not meet on the set of Suicide Squad. The history that scene hints at, though, gives Captain Boomerang an instant past that helps show how he can hang with a Crocodile-man, the Joker's girlfriend, a man with perfect aim, and a fire-generating maniac.
